Apricot Tree Hotel
A small boutique hotel built in close synergy with traditional Ladakhi architecture and artistic styles. At the same time, the hotel offers modern facilities to make your stay comfortable.
The hotel is located on the outskirts of the village of Nurla, which lies at an altitude of 2,800 metres. It is a ninety-minute drive from Leh Airport, and easily accessible along the Leh-Srinagar Highway.
